I just picked up a used LSC 2x12 at GC. It was shipped to me from another location. Tubes were removed for safety, I reinstalled as per the instructions. I fired it up....100w Silicon Diode mode works as does the 50w Silicon Diode. When I switched it to Tube Rectifier, the sound died out...it got gainy and dropped in volume till it quickly faded out. This also happens on Silicon Diode 10w mode as well...WTH is going on? this is my first Mesa and I have dreamed of having a Lone Star Classic 2x12....incredibly disappointed. Any ideas?

Mark
 
Hi and congrats on your new amp :)

That sounds to me like the tube rectifier/s are dead.. I don’t recall the tube type in that model but replacing those buggers with new tubes would probably help.

If you read the manual (can be found from Mesa website) there will be the correct type and if I recall correctly the 10W mode uses always tube rectifier.
